Which factors lead to learning outcomes? Are these intended or fortuitous? This book discusses such factors, which may include: those specific to particular subject areas and their relationship with ICT; motivation associated with ICT usage; the interest which teachers, pupils and students who enjoy using ICT bring to the learning context. ICT for Curriculum Enhancement considers the cognitive nature of courses connected with Information Communication Technology (ICT), including views on the associated learning and teaching styles
